Study On The Deep Disposal Of Discharged Fracturing Fluid In Oilfield

With the extensive exploitation of oil fields for EOR,almost all of the oil wells develop different fracturing techniques for EOR;however,so many attendant environmental problems come about as a consequence which is paid much more attention by people,Currently a lot of discharged Fracturing Fluid in oilfield is directly discharged into the environment without being treated, which not only pollutes the environment but also is a waste of resources, so it's particularly important to carry out oilfield fracturing fluid in-depth research.In this paper,oilfield fracturing and its mixed waste fluid (mainly including the fracturing waste fluid and waste water generated ) as the research object,through the use of multi-level physical and chemical mixing process and design-related process flow to reduce contaminants'content in the fracturing fluid.The main line of this paper is to reduce the content of CODcr in the wastewater to meet the standards of the Daqing oilfield water re-injection.This study also does some researches on the use of flocculants,oxidants and adsorbent and their environment for use,as well as various process designed for the application of removing CODcr,the goal of the process is to reduce production cost.On this basis,process flow that goes with the Daqing oilfield fracturing fluid is done.The process is composed of pre-treatment,an oxidation,the second oxidation,flocculation and filtration. And the final field test has been completed in Daqing subordinate barite mill.This paper brings forward the continuity between different operating processes,as well as repeated cycles of water treatment process.On the basis of the present process flow,through continuous exploration and practice,so that the efficiency on treatment of fracturing waste fluid can be improved meanwhile the production cost will be reduced.By finding a relatively common treatment process according to the different nature of fracturing waste fluid,it can extend its maximum scope of application.
